The Gravity Convection Oven is as attractive as it is durable. The exterior is painted light gray and has a hard, scratch-resistant hammer finish. Door opens with high-impact thermoplastic handle. The cabinet has a heavy steel double-wall construction. Work space is insulated from the outer cabinet with one inch of high-density mineral wool, and the interior is made of corrosion-resistant aluminized steel.
Controls
The digital control combines the features of the analog model but offers the ease of temperature setting and the stability of a full PID microprocessor that accurately maintains settings within ±1.0°C, even in varying ambient or power supply conditions. A temperature-tracking feature stores temperature deviation from set point. This feature helps to confirm stability or indicate any control malfunction or power loss throughout a process period. The digital controller features large LED's that continuously display process temperature as well as a setting lock mode that provides protection against accidental or inadvertent adjustment.
Heating Elements
Energy-efficient, low-watt density incoloy sheathed elements are engineered into a compact design for quick run-up and recovery times. Temperature uniformity is greatly improved by a perforated heat shield which absorbs radiant heat and distributes it more evenly.
Overall Dimensions: 14 x 17.5 x 12.3 in/ 35.6 x 44.5 x 31.2 cm (WxHxD)
Chamber Dimensions: 12 x 10 x 10 in/ 30.5 x 25.4 x 25.4 cm (WxHxD)
Control Stability @75°C: ±0.8°C
Temperature Range: Ambient +15°F to 210°F / 99°C
Time, Ambient to Max: 27 minutes
Recovery @ 200°F Door Open 15 seconds / 30 seconds: 4 mins / 8 mins
Chamber Volume: 0.7 cubic feet / 19.8 liters
Maximum Shelves: 10
Max Pounds per Shelf: 35
Electrical Requirements: 115V, 2.6A, 250W
